Spain Gout Market Overview


As per MRFR analysis, the Spain Gout Market Size was estimated at 121.68 (USD Million) in 2023. The Spain Gout Market Industry is expected to grow from 136.08 (USD Million) in 2024 to 334.2 (USD Million) by 2035. The Spain Gout Market CAGR (growth rate) is expected to be around 8.511% during the forecast period (2025 - 2035).

Spain Gout Market Drivers


Increasing Prevalence of Gout in Spain


The Spain Gout Market Industry is experiencing significant growth due to the rising prevalence of gout among the population. According to data from the Spanish Society of Rheumatology, approximately 1.5% of the adult population in Spain is diagnosed with gout, which translates to over 700,000 individuals suffering from this condition. A notable factor contributing to this increase is the rising obesity rates in Spain, as obesity is a well-known risk factor for developing gout.


The Spanish government has reported a 20% increase in obesity rates over the last decade, particularly in urban areas where dietary habits have shifted. This connection between rising obesity levels and the prevalence of gout is driving the demand for effective treatments and management strategies, creating a robust market for gout-related pharmaceuticals and services. As a result, the Spain Gout Market is poised for substantial growth, fueled by the growing need to address this health issue.


Growing Aging Population in Spain


Another crucial driver for the Spain Gout Market Industry is the increasing aging population. According to the National Institute of Statistics of Spain, as of 2022, 19.5% of the population was over 65 years old, and this figure is projected to rise significantly by 2030. Aging is directly linked to the higher incidence of gout as age increases the likelihood of developing kidney function impairment, which in turn affects uric acid levels.


As the population of elderly individuals grows, the demand for gout treatments and management solutions will rise correspondingly. This demographic trend suggests a strong potential market for companies operating within the Spain Gout Market, as pharmaceutical manufacturers and healthcare providers are increasingly focusing on developing therapies specifically targeting older patients.

Gout Market Treatment and Diagnosis Insights


The Treatment and Diagnosis segment of the Spain Gout Market plays a vital role in addressing the growing prevalence of gout among the Spanish population, which affects both men and women, but is more common in men. With Spain witnessing a steady rise in hyperuricemia and gout cases, the demand for effective treatment options continues to grow. The Diagnosis aspect is crucial, as early identification of gout symptoms can lead to better management of the condition and prevention of severe complications. Various diagnostic tests are employed to confirm the presence of uric acid crystals in the joint fluid and to help healthcare providers evaluate the severity of the disease.


In terms of treatment, non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s (NSAIDs) dominate the therapeutic options available for managing acute gout attacks and are widely prescribed due to their effectiveness in reducing pain and inflammation. Additionally, corticosteroids are another significant option for patients who may not tolerate NSAIDs. Colchicine is frequently utilized for its ability to alleviate acute attacks and has gained attention due to its unique mechanism in treating gout pain. The use of Urate-Lowering Agents is critical for patients who experience recurrent gout attacks, as they help to lower uric acid levels and prevent future flare-ups. These therapies are complemented by lifestyle modifications, including dietary changes and increased hydration, which are crucial for optimal patient care.

Gout Market Application Insights


The Spain Gout Market is segmented into various applications, with two primary categories being Acute Gout and Chronic Gout. Acute Gout manifests suddenly, characterized by intense pain and swelling in the joints, often requiring immediate treatment options, while Chronic Gout is marked by recurring flare-ups and long-term management needs. Both applications are crucial in addressing the growing prevalence of gout within the Spanish population, where lifestyle changes and dietary habits have led to increased incidences.


The trend towards more targeted therapies and advancements in treatment options focuses on symptom relief and preventing future attacks, making the Acute Gout segment particularly relevant for urgent healthcare solutions. Chronic Gout represents a significant aspect as well, emphasizing the importance of long-term management, which is critical for patients to maintain a good quality of life.
